Why San Mateo property owners call Bridgepoint for Carpentry

Wood deterioration in San Mateo takes two forms. The first is dry rot driven by the coastal moisture environment, which attacks exterior trim, deck framing, window sills, and subfloor framing in homes without adequate ventilation. The second is age related structural wear in the pre 1940 craftsman bungalows of San Mateo Park and North Central, where original framing has experienced decades of thermal cycling.

Understanding carpentry

Understanding carpentry in San Mateo

A deeper look at how San Mateo conditions shape the carpentry work owners actually need.

Dry rot identification in San Mateo requires probing rather than visual inspection alone. Paint covers deteriorated wood until the probe test reveals a soft or hollow core. Bridgepoint's carpentry assessment for any exterior repair starts with a systematic probe of all wood components within the affected zone. A window sill showing paint failure may have rot extending back into the framing around the rough opening. Replacing only the sill without addressing the framing creates a recurrence within two to three years because the underlying wet wood continues to deteriorate. The scope of dry rot repair in San Mateo's postwar slab housing frequently expands once paint and surface material are removed. Property owners should expect a written change order process for scope expansion, not a verbal agreement. Bridgepoint provides flat rate quotes for the initial defined scope and written change orders for any additional rot discovered during work.

Deck framing in San Mateo is a specific concern. The combination of coastal moisture and the thermal cycling from afternoon sun creates conditions where unprotected deck ledgers, joist hangers, and beam ends deteriorate at contact points with concrete or masonry. Bridgepoint inspects metal hardware in deck framing for corrosion as part of any deck repair scope. Corroded joist hangers are a structural safety issue and must be replaced before the deck is returned to service. For commercial properties along El Camino Real and in the Downtown district, storefront carpentry including door frame replacement, threshold repair, and interior build out work follows the same dry rot assessment protocol. Older commercial wood frames in ground floor retail spaces accumulate moisture at the base from sidewalk cleaning and irrigation overspray. City of San Mateo permits are required for structural carpentry work and are filed before any permitted scope begins.

Answers

Frequently asked questions

How do I know if my window frame has dry rot or just needs paint?+

A probe test distinguishes surface paint failure from structural dry rot. Press a sharp object into the wood surface. Sound wood resists the probe. Dry rot compresses easily. Bridgepoint includes a probe assessment in any exterior carpentry estimate.

Can you replace only the damaged section of a wood frame or is full replacement needed?+

Partial replacement is possible if the surrounding framing is sound. Bridgepoint assesses the extent of rot before recommending scope. We provide flat rate quotes for each option.

Does structural carpentry work require a City of San Mateo permit?+

Yes. Structural framing repair and sistering requires a City of San Mateo Building Division permit. Cosmetic trim and finish work typically does not.

My deck ledger looks corroded. Is that a safety issue?+

Corroded joist hangers and ledger bolts are a structural safety concern. Bridgepoint inspects all metal hardware during deck repair and replaces corroded fasteners before returning the deck to service.
